The path switchbacks up and throughout the east face to the sting of the large chasm (~13,100 ft). You have even now acquired A different one,000 vertical ft to go. The trail leaves the edge of the cirque again towards the center of your east face to the start from the sixteen Golden Stairs. The Golden Stairs are sixteen pairs of switchbacks (32 switchbacks) that meander through the significant boulders to the top. Almost all of the stairs are not rideable and it is so restricted between a few of the rocks that It can be tricky to carry the bike. Close to the final switchback, you'll see the cog practice at the highest - You happen to be Pretty much there! Cross the tracks, get your compulsory summit Image, and get a Chunk to eat from the cafe. Now reverse system and do not forget to use that issue you've got beneath the helmet. The experience down (especially above treeline) is often a psychological training in producing excellent choices. You can find a great deal rideable, but it will take fantastic judgment to be aware of when it's best for getting from the bike as an alternative to consider an opportunity making an attempt a technological segment where you are unable to pay for to make a error (You'll try this website see what I suggest when you get there). After you're again to Barr Camp, have a breather and put together for the screaming downhill back to your automobile. The forest support estimates that a spherical excursion hiking will choose about 16 hrs, but with a bike Minimize that in half (relying of physical ailment and acclimatization), even though the file for a round trip (by a path runner) is slightly around three hrs!
